ANGLO-AMERICAN EXHIBITION

LONDON, Sept. 4

An influential committee, including the Duke of Teck, the Earl of Kintore, Lord Blyth, and Lord Strathcona, is appealing for an Anglo-Am-erican Exposition at the White City in 1914. They state that these international demonstrations result in a marked increase in the volume of commerce between the countries concerned.
